Output 95f7898263ce40163e3fafac463b109a632d3321c0d1534b128d5be9f0353223:0

value
8829900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ab041f078ed8441dd7413aecaf5fa1167bb3392 OP_EQUALVERIFY OP_CHECKSIG
address
1Aj7mvewfDkwpibn8YFJSPKSBVcVJtZSTK
transaction
95f7898263ce40163e3fafac463b109a632d3321c0d1534b128d5be9f0353223
spent
true